Customer Service is the public face of the Auditor's office, serving customers in the recording and licensing functions. Under the supervision of the Customer Service Supervisor, the Customer Service Specialist is responsible for completing licensing and recording duties, including processing vehicle and vessel transactions, recording legal documents, issuing marriage licenses, and issuing dog licenses. Customer Service Specialists are cross trained in recording and licensing duties and rotate regularly between positions.
Licensing
Vehicle and Vessel Licensing: Performs over the counter and mailed transactions involving various applications, licenses, permits, and titles. Implements Code of Federal Regulations (eCFR), Revised Code of Washington (RCW), Washington Administrative Code (WAC), and DOL policy and procedure. Interacts by phone, and occasionally in person, with DOL support personnel regarding equipment, system, and customer transactions.
Dog Licensing: Issues dog licenses using computerized dog licensing program. Responds to inquiries about dog licensing and about found dogs. Interacts with staff from Animal Protection Societies regarding dog licensing questions or concerns.
Marriage Licenses: Processes, issues, and maintains marriage licenses and associated records. Scans marriage documents and maintains computer index. Prepares monthly transmittal to State of Washington Department of Health.
Customer Service: Provides licensing information to the public by telephone, correspondence, or in person. Meets and deals with the public in sometimes stressful or difficult situations.
Cash Handling: Collects cash, check, and card fees for vehicle and vessel licensing, dog licenses, and marriage licenses. Balances cash drawer daily and prepares bank deposits.
Inventory: Helps to maintain vehicle and vessel licensing inventory.
Education: May be asked to train other employees in licensing duties and use of the DOL software.
Recording
Document Recording: Records and indexes all legal documents in San Juan County, including real estate transactions, government and private liens, support enforcement documents, plats, and surveys. Prior to recording, identifies applicable real estate excise tax transactions and forwards to the Treasurer's office. Log, scan, import, store, and archive applicable documents.
Exporting: Exports recorded documents to bulk image customers daily. Exports plat and survey images to the Department of Natural Resources monthly.
Copies: Fulfills requests and for copies of recorded documents.
Customer Service: Interacts with title companies, escrow companies, attorneys, financial institutions, other County departments, and members of the public in person, phone, email, and through the mail.
Cash Handling: Collects cash, check, and card fees for document recording and document copy requests. Balances cash drawer daily and prepares bank deposits.
Invoicing: May assist with preparing invoices for services provided by the recording function. Includes billing for mail, email, or phone requests for hard copies of recorded documents; billing for recordings; billing for daily bulk image customers; and billing for on-account customers, including other departments.
Education: May be asked to train other employees in recording duties and the use of the document recording software.
Other Responsibilities
Lawsuits and Claims: Accepts lawsuits and claims against the County, and related documents, acting in place of the County Auditor as Claims Agent for the County, and processes them according to established procedures.
Notary: Notarizes documents for the County and the public.
Bank and Post Office: Picks up and distributes mail for the Auditor's office. Takes outgoing mail to the post office. Takes daily licensing and recording deposits to the bank.

High School diploma, or equivalent, two years of general office work experience with emphasis on math and accounting skills, and two years of customer service experience, or equivalent combination of education, training and experience that demonstrates the ability to perform the essential functions of the job.
Must obtain certification as a state-certified Department of Licensing (DOL) Vehicle Licensing Representative (VLR) after two years in the position. Must be eligible for a notary license in the State of Washington. Must be eligible to take an Oath of Office to become deputized. Position requires strong organizational, communication and computer skills and must have the ability to interact with the public, county officials, and other county employees in a courteous and professional manner in accordance with the San Juan County Personnel Policy.
